The Legacy of Paris Fashion Week
Everyone needs to grasp the historical background of Paris Fashion Week to understand how its global impact developed. The world recognizes Paris as the fashion capital because the city has maintained its position through a long history of creative luxury and artistic excellence. Chanel and Louis Vuitton and Dior and Givenchy have established themselves as leading forces that define both French fashion and worldwide fashion trends. The mid-19th century Parisian haute couture tradition permanently affects global fashion together with the annual PFW shows staying as significant industry events.
Paris Fashion Week completes the sequence of “Big Four” fashion weeks which begins with New York then moves to London and ends with Milan. The fashion calendar reaches its peak at this time when designers can display their creations to international audiences who include top media figures, celebrities and purchasing professionals. The avant-garde and experimental fashion collections from Rei Kawakubo for Comme des Garçons establish his reputation as someone who breaks conventional fashion rules. Significant fashion designers find their creative inspiration from her Paris Fashion Week shows which motivated countless others to create art through their designs and redefine beauty concepts. Throughout the fashion world designers continue to use Kawakubo’s daring vision as inspiration while upcoming fashion creators implement the same elements she brought to establish their modern styles.
PFW established itself as an innovative platform through the creative work of Martin Margiela and Yohji Yamamoto who brought deconstructionist fashion approaches to redefine style during the 1980s and 1990s. The designers pushed away from established fashion building techniques which enabled minimalist deconstructed styles to become influential later.
